Weighted 50% ingredient safety / 25% processing level / 25% nutrition grade. A dimension with no data for this product (common: source coverage is partial) is dropped and its weight redistributes across the remaining dimensions, so missing data never silently lowers the score. The Nutri-Score algorithm returned its second band for this label. That grade typically describes a nutrition panel whose favourable components register clearly in the model without fully offsetting its energy or sodium terms. Because the calculation is a single points balance rather than a set of independent thresholds, a strong fibre or protein figure can lift a panel into this band even where one penalised nutrient sits high. The grade summarises the declared panel alone and carries no information about the additive ratings screened below.

Ingredient-list length is a descriptive property of the label, not a safety rating. A longer list is not automatically worse and a shorter one is not automatically better; the count is shown so the label can be placed against a comparable population. The comparison here runs against the 42 Gummies products we publish with a parsed label, not against the whole catalogue, because list length varies far more between categories than within one.
